What is a chopstick rest called?
A chopstick rest is a tableware, similar to a knife rest or a spoon rest, used to keep chopstick tips off the table and to prevent used chopsticks from contaminating or rolling off tables. Chopstick rests are found more commonly in restaurants than in homes.

Can I lick my chopsticks?
Putting Chopsticks in your Mouth You may be surprised to learn that while chopsticks take food to your mouth, they shouldn't ever go into your mouth. Moreover, don't lick your chopsticks, something called neburi-bashi, or use your mouth to remove rice stuck to them, which is mogi-bashi.Feb 1, 2018

Step 1: Make Rainbow Wood
Gluing up thin strips of multiple types of wood to create a larger multi-colored board that I call "Rainbow Wood" is easy to do if you've got the proper woodworking tools and allows you to have some pretty cool stock material on hand for projects that could use it. Follow the steps in this Rainbow Wood Instructable and make up some stock material. You can also skip this step and use any kind of hard wood that you like. Take your stock material and slice a piece off in the table saw using a crosscut sled.
Step 2: Sketch
Sketch a design for the chopstick rest. In this case we've sketched 4 individual rests that we'll make from this one piece of stock wood. It's easier to work with one large piece and then cut it apart later on then to work with 4 small blocks of wood to make the rests. Our design is a simple curve, almost like a suspension bridge cable in profile.
Step 3: Cut Profile
I used a jig saw to cut the profile shape sketched in the previous step. Clamp two pieces of sacrificial wood to either side of the stock to support it, give the base of the jig saw a more stable surface and to elevate the jig saw blade above the workbench.
Step 4: Sand Contours
Throw a drum sander onto the drill press (or use an oscillating spindle sander if you have one) and do a bit of sanding to smooth out the jig saw cut. We used a thin piece of wood to make sure that the sanding drum was engaging the entire edge of the pice of wood.
Step 5: Round Edges
Throw a small diameter round over bit into the router and zip the edges of the wood along the bearing to round the 4 edges of the chopstick pillow. There's no need to engage the router table fence as the wood stip easily rides the bearing on the router bit.
Step 6: Cut Apart
With the most of the processes done for shaping the chopstick rests it's time to now cut the long strip down into the individual units. Use the chop saw to cut the strip into 4 pieces. Using a zero clearance fence would be ideal here to minimize tear-out...I've got to make one of those.
Step 7: Sand
Using a hand block or detail sander lightly sand all the surfaces of the chopstick rests.
